Four lads from Wrexham, North Wales, armed with guitars, heaps of melodies, and a love for indie music. The Royston Club takes you back to the heyday of Britpop, but with a fresh, contemporary twist. Since their first single in 2019, they’ve been on a roll. After a series of EPs and a steadily growing fanbase, they dropped their debut album Shaking Hips and Crashing Cars in 2023. A record bursting with festival-worthy anthems. They’ve already shared the stage with big names and performed at festivals like Isle of Wight and Reading.
